DIOR OBLIQUE DOWN JACKET BLACK
The black technical jacquard down jacket pays tribute to the House heritage with a tonal Dior Oblique motif. Both modern and relaxed, it features a two-way zip closure and a 'DIOR' scratch patch on the sleeve. The jacket will lend a hallmark touch to any outfit.
Description
- All-over tonal Dior Oblique jacquard
- 'DIOR' signature scratch patch on the left sleeve
- Stand collar
- Two-way zip fastening with 'DIOR'-engraved zipper pulls
- Side slit pockets
- 100% polyamide
- Made in Italy

Dior
Christian Dior SE, commonly known as Dior, is a French luxury fashion house[2] controlled and chaired by French businessman Bernard Arnault, who also heads LVMH, the world's largest luxury group. Dior itself holds 42.36% shares of and 59.01% voting rights within LVMH. The House of Dior was established on 16 December 1946 at 30 Avenue Montaigne in Paris. However, the current Dior corporation celebrates "1947" as the opening year. Dior was financially backed by wealthy businessman Marcel Boussac. Boussac had originally invited Dior to design for Philippe et Gaston, but Dior refused, wishing to make a fresh start under his own name rather than reviving an old brand. The new couture house became a part of "a vertically integrated textile business" already operated by Boussac.
